John D. Fitzsimons is a scholar working on Nature and Landscape Conservation, Ecology and Aquatic Science. According to data from OpenAlex, John D. Fitzsimons has authored 76 papers receiving a total of 2.5k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 57 papers in Nature and Landscape Conservation, 37 papers in Ecology and 28 papers in Aquatic Science. Recurrent topics in John D. Fitzsimons’s work include Fish Ecology and Management Studies (57 papers), Aquatic Invertebrate Ecology and Behavior (17 papers) and Aquaculture Nutrition and Growth (16 papers). John D. Fitzsimons is often cited by papers focused on Fish Ecology and Management Studies (57 papers), Aquatic Invertebrate Ecology and Behavior (17 papers) and Aquaculture Nutrition and Growth (16 papers). John D. Fitzsimons collaborates with scholars based in Canada, United States and India. John D. Fitzsimons's co-authors include Scott Brown, Dale C. Honeyfield, Donald E. Tillitt, J. Ellen Marsden, Randall M. Claramunt, James L. Zajicek, Jory L. Jonas, Bill Williston, Victor W. Cairns and John G. Hnath and has published in prestigious journals such as The Science of The Total Environment, Canadian Journal of Fisheries and Aquatic Sciences and Aquatic Toxicology.
